Output c0748cf7402ac3cc1e42002450f51ba2e51de31999ca154b94976a520d33934a:26

value
507153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cdbe61afd379ab1666535e308d48b9be7726086e OP_EQUAL
address
3LStWp9ZFmwmZCC7MAzPf5qtPqDCYEwWvz
transaction
c0748cf7402ac3cc1e42002450f51ba2e51de31999ca154b94976a520d33934a
spent
true